Bring a bottle of water to school with you. Staying hydrated is important to your health and that can be hard when you are stuck in classrooms all day. It is especially helpful if your classes are right after one another. You will be able to remain focused and alert if you drink water during the day. The sheer number of water fountains these days allow more ease in refilling water bottles.

Eat as healthy foods while away at college. Many students gain a few pounds their first semester of college.Make sure to be mindful of your intake. Avoid a lot of fast foods and pizza. While it may seem like a cheap and quick option, it’ll be detrimental to your education and body.

Your environment can make a difference in whether or not your studying successfully. A dorm room is not usually a good place you can study. A library is always be your best bet. If you are stuck studying in a noisy location, get yourself some headphones.

Did you know that where you sit can actually impact the success you’ll have in your classes? Rather than arriving to class right on the dot and being forced to sit in the back, arrive early and sit in the front. You’ll be able to ask questions and participate easier without having to yell.

Always look for used textbooks. College textbooks are pricey. Tuition costs are high as it is and you don’t need to spend a lot of money on books. Look for online retailers and bookstores for used textbooks. If you buy used, you’ll save a heap of cash.
